by admin
Share
by admin
Share
Understanding the Private Key Format in Ethereum
As a developer and investor in the world of blockchain and cryptocurrency, understanding the technical details behind your interactions with Ethereum can be crucial. One aspect that often comes up when exploring Ethereum-based projects is the private key format used to secure and manage your assets.
In this article, we will delve into the private key format used by Ethereum, its encoding requirements, and provide guidance on how to work with these keys safely and efficiently.
What is a Private Key?
A private key is a unique code that allows you to access, transfer, or use a cryptocurrency asset. It’s essentially a secret sequence of characters that contains the necessary information to unlock or interact with an Ethereum account.
Private Key Format in Ethereum
The primary private key format used by Ethereum is
Base64-encoded,
ASCII art (also known as Base64 encoded hexadecimal), and
DER-encoded (Distinguished Encoding Rules) formats. This may seem unusual, but it’s a result of the way Bitcoin uses public and private keys.
Here are some details about these encoding formats:
- Base64 Encoded: A simple text-based format where each character in the hexadecimal sequence is represented by two Base64 characters. For example,
0x1234567890abcdef
would be encoded asSGVsbG8gd29ybGQh
. This is a convenient and widely accepted format for human-readable keys.
- ASCII Art: A text-based representation of binary data, where each character corresponds to two hexadecimal digits. For example, the ASCII art sequence for 0x1234567890abcdef would be
!!!
. !!.#####.....
....... !!!
- DER Encoded: A standardized format developed by the International Organization for Standardization (ISO). This is a more compact and efficient way to encode public-private key pairs, but it’s less human-readable than Base64 or ASCII art.
Why Use Base64 Encoded Keys?
Using Base64-encoded keys offers several advantages:
- Easy sharing: When sharing your private key with others, you can simply include the Base64 string.
- Easy storage: You can store your private key in a text file or database without worrying about formatting issues.
- Efficient encryption: Even when transmitting your private key over an insecure channel (e.g., email), the Base64 encoding makes it more secure than other formats.
Conclusion
In conclusion, when working with Ethereum and interacting with its blockchain, understanding the private key format is crucial. By using Base64-encoded keys and following best practices for key management, you can ensure a smooth and secure experience. Remember to always prioritize security and keep your private keys confidential.
Additional Tips
- Always store your private keys in a secure location (e.g., hardware wallet or a trusted third-party storage service).
- Be cautious when sharing your private key with others, as even text-based formats may pose a security risk.
- Consider using tools like Web3.js or Truffle to generate and manage your Ethereum accounts securely.
By following these guidelines, you’ll be able to navigate the complex world of Ethereum-based transactions and asset management with confidence.
STAY IN THE LOOP
Subscribe to our free newsletter.
Leave A Comment
How to become a liquidity supplier in the cryptocurrency market In recent years, the world of cryptocurrencies has recorded significant growth and volatility. As the more people begin to invest in digital currencies, liquidity suppliers have become increasingly important actors on the market. In this article, we will explore how to become a liquidity supplier […]
Analyzing Trading for Bitcoin Cash (BCH) and Market Trends The world of cryptocurrence is a painting for its hight volatility and rapid price of fluctuations. Among the numerous cryptocurrencies available, Bitcoin Cash (BCH) has been garnered significant attension in recent iars due to its and dryon. rate. In this article, we’ll dive in aalyzing trading […]
Here is a summary and analysis of Befedware wallet to save Monero (EXT): Hasmary * Harves Warne Digital Stoarges Squires Squires Specialical Mercurying Stoptore Cryptocs like Monero. They o extra layer of protection hacking and Kyberagaches Compas to softwive-based solutions. Then theftts * Secury : Harice Walles offers Uzar’s private turnkey and Online Monero events. […]
Innovation in Ethereum seats: Unlock Ether.fi Potential As the second largest currency crypto after market capitalization, Ethereum has been a pioneer for several years in blockchain technology. The area in which Ethereum made a significant contribution is abolished, which relates to the process of checking the transactions and maintaining the integrity of the network without […]